POSITION GENERAL SUMMARY

Assist with data reporting, facilitating high-level visits and engagements with regulators, and managing issue resolution and internal communications. Key responsibilities include ensuring regulatory compliance, overseeing audit preparations and SOP updates, producing a monthly e-bulletin, managing government interactions and submissions, and facilitating high-level collaborations and state government communications for Sabah and Sarawak to support business objectives and strategic partnerships.        

 

ESSENTIAL POSITION FUNCTIONS

  • Assist in strategising and coordinating the development and production of a monthly e-bulletin featuring news updates, information, and data related to MAHB and group activities for key stakeholders from government and agencies.
  • Assists in preparing all DUN questions through coordination and facilitation, and liaises with internal business units and stakeholders in drafting responses and recommendations for airports and STOLPorts in Sabah & Sarawak.
  • Assist in coordinating with internal stakeholders, actively participates in meetings, promptly resolves issues and inquiries, and provides comprehensive responses and inputs to MAVCOM/CAAM and other regulatory bodies.
